![]() | Re: New Disney Animation Building? It may be a beautiful and well thought out design, but it did not meet the needs or desires of the people that were supposed to work in it. The artists were asked what they wanted in a work space, and the #1 answer was windows. But there are no artist work areas with windows. Look at the original animation building on the lot. it was designed so that there were lots and lots of windows for the artists. So form over function beat out form follows function.

Hmmmm I'm not sure about that. I've been in the original FA building on the lot too. The hat building had windows all over the place, and animators could see out of them. Maybe not every animator or artist could be sat next to a window, but windows were everywhere. In fact, a storyboard artist I knew when I worked there remarked to me one day during lunch who he felt the place as designed actually inspired animators and artists. | |
